Try this Polish Barley Soup with Chicken recipe
  • Preparing Time: 30 minutes
  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Served Person: 4
contains white meat tree nut free nut free contains gluten contains red meat shellfish free contains dairy
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1/4 teaspoon pepper
  • 20 g butter
  • 60 g onion cut in half
  • 100 g of carrots roughly sliced
  • 50 g celery roughly sliced
  • 100 g leeks sliced
  • 200 g potatoes cubed
  • 200 g chicken fillets cubed (i used thighs)
  • 2 cubes meat stock or homemade stock paste (i used 4
  • 1100 g water (i used organic chicken broth)
  • 100 g barley
  • 4 allspice berries

Ingredients for a Hearty Bowl of Polish Comfort

This recipe isn't fussy – it's all about simple, wholesome ingredients coming together to create a truly special dish.

  • Chicken: I use a combination of chicken breasts and thighs for a balance of flavor and texture. Feel free to experiment!
  • Barley: The heart of the soup. I prefer pearl barley for its texture and ease of cooking.
  • Root Vegetables: Carrots, celery, and onions form the aromatic base of the soup, providing both sweetness and depth of flavor.
  • Leeks: These add a delicate oniony flavor that complements the other vegetables beautifully.
  • Potatoes: These provide heartiness and a creamy texture to the soup.
  • Seasoning: A simple blend of salt, pepper, bay leaves, and allspice berries elevates the flavors of the soup without overpowering them.
  • Broth: I prefer using homemade chicken broth for the richest flavor. However, store-bought broth works perfectly in a pinch.

Step-by-step

    • Scale onion, carrot and celery into TM bowl and chop 3 seconds at speed 5; use spatula to clean sides of the bowl
    • Scale leek and into the TM bowl; saute on reverse for 5 minutes at Varoma, speed soft
    • Scale remaining ingredients into TM bowl; boil for 30 minutes at 100C reverse speed 1
    • Season to taste; serve immediately
